centos 怎么关闭redis自动启动

worktile 其他 41

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要关闭CentOS系统中Redis的自动启动,可以按照以下步骤进行操作:

    1. 进入CentOS系统的命令行界面,使用root用户或具有sudo权限的账户登录。

    2. 停止Redis服务:执行以下命令停止Redis服务。如果Redis服务已经启动,可以跳过这一步。

      sudo systemctl stop redis
      
    3. 禁用Redis服务自动启动:执行以下命令禁用Redis服务的自动启动。

      sudo systemctl disable redis
      
    4. 检查Redis服务的状态:执行以下命令检查Redis服务的状态,确保服务已经停止且已禁用自动启动。

      sudo systemctl status redis
      

      如果状态显示为"● redis.service – Redis persistent key-value database",且"Active"一项为"inactive (dead)",表示Redis服务已经停止且已禁用自动启动。

    5. 重启系统:执行以下命令重启CentOS系统,以确保更改生效。

      sudo reboot
      

    完成以上步骤后,Redis将不再自动启动。如果需要重新启用Redis的自动启动,可以执行以下命令:

    sudo systemctl enable redis
    

    希望以上内容对您有帮助!

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要关闭CentOS上的Redis自动启动,您可以按照以下步骤执行:

    1. 查找Redis的服务文件:使用以下命令可以查找Redis的服务文件位置:

      sudo find / -name redis.service
      
    2. 停止Redis服务:使用以下命令停止Redis服务:

      sudo systemctl stop redis
      
    3. 禁用Redis服务:使用以下命令禁用Redis服务,这样在下次系统启动时,Redis将不会自动启动:

      sudo systemctl disable redis
      
    4. 确认禁用状态:使用以下命令确认Redis服务的禁用状态:

      sudo systemctl is-enabled redis
      

      如果该命令的输出是disabled,则说明Redis已成功被禁用。

    5. 重启系统以应用更改:最后,使用以下命令重启系统以应用更改:

      sudo reboot
      

    完成以上步骤后,Redis将不再自动启动。如果您需要重新启用Redis自动启动,只需运行以下命令来启用Redis服务:

    sudo systemctl enable redis
    

    需要注意的是,以上步骤假设您使用的是Systemd作为服务管理器。如果您使用的是其他服务管理器(如SysV init),则需要相应调整命令和步骤。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在 CentOS 上,我们可以通过以下步骤来关闭 Redis 的自动启动:

    1. 获取 Redis 的服务名称:首先,我们需要获取 Redis 服务的名称。可以使用命令sudo systemctl list-unit-files | grep redis来列出系统上所有与 Redis 相关的服务。选择与你的 Redis 版本和安装方式相匹配的服务名称。

    2. 停止 Redis 服务:使用以下命令停止 Redis 服务:

    sudo systemctl stop <redis_service_name>
    

    请将<redis_service_name>替换为你上一步得到的 Redis 服务名称。

    1. 禁用 Redis 服务:执行以下命令来禁用 Redis 服务,以防止其在系统启动时自动启动:
    sudo systemctl disable <redis_service_name>
    

    同样,将<redis_service_name>替换为你 Redis 服务的名称。

    1. 验证 Redis 服务状态:使用以下命令来验证 Redis 服务的状态是否已停止:
    sudo systemctl status <redis_service_name>
    

    确保服务的状态显示为inactive,表示已成功停止。

    至此,你已经成功关闭了 Redis 的自动启动。

    注意:以上操作需要以root用户或具有sudo权限的用户身份执行。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部